CAS 184174-80-9
:4H-Cyclopenta[b]thiophene-3-carboxylic acid, 2-amino-5,6-dihydro-, methyl ester
Description:
4H-Cyclopenta[b]thiophene-3-carboxylic acid, 2-amino-5,6-dihydro-, methyl ester, identified by CAS number 184174-80-9, is a chemical compound characterized by its unique bicyclic structure that incorporates both a thiophene and a cyclopentane ring. This compound features a carboxylic acid functional group and an amino group, which contribute to its potential reactivity and solubility properties. The presence of the methyl ester indicates that it can undergo hydrolysis to yield the corresponding carboxylic acid. Its structure suggests potential applications in organic synthesis, particularly in the development of pharmaceuticals or agrochemicals, due to the presence of both electron-rich and electron-deficient regions. The compound's physical properties, such as melting point, boiling point, and solubility, would depend on its specific molecular interactions and the presence of functional groups. Overall, this compound represents a versatile scaffold for further chemical modifications and applications in various fields of chemistry.
Formula:C9H11NO2S
InChI:InChI=1/C9H11NO2S/c1-12-9(11)7-5-3-2-4-6(5)13-8(7)10/h2-4,10H2,1H3
SMILES:COC(=O)c1c2CCCc2sc1N
Synonyms:- 2-Amino-5,6-dihydro-4H-cyclopenta[b]thiophene-3-carboxylic acid methyl ester
- methyl 2-amino-5,6-dihydro-4H-cyclopenta[b]thiophene-3-carboxylate
